Rocket Golfer Receives First-Team All-MAC Honors for Third Straight Year

May 9, 2023 | Athletics, News, UToday, Alumni
By Steve Easton



Toledo junior Barend Botha has received First-Team All-Mid-American Conference honors for the 2022-23 men’s golf season, the league office announced on Friday.

Botha has been named First-Team All-MAC in each of his three seasons as a Rocket and is only the fourth player in school history to garner first-team all-league recognition on three occasions, joining Ted Ossoff (1973, ’74, ’75), Brad Heaven (2001, ’02, ’03, ’04), and Chris Selfridge (2013, ’14, ’15) . In addition, UToledo has had a first-team honoree for the fourth-straight season under Head Coach Jeff Roope.

A native of George, South Africa, Botha became the third Rocket to receive MAC Golfer of the Year honors earlier this week. He has posted a school-record 70.5 stroke average this season and will be competing as the No. 1 seed among individuals at the NCAA Bath Regional hosted by Michigan State University on May 15-17.

Botha also became the seventh Rocket to win a MAC Championships title this week with a five-under par 211. He birdied the final hole to finish one stroke ahead of Miami’s Danny Fisher. Botha has registered 22 rounds of par or better this season and notched a sixth-place showing or better in six of 11 tournaments. He also tied a school record with a 12-under par 204 en route to winning the first tournament of his collegiate career at UNCW’s Seahawk Intercollegiate on March 26-27.
